Bezel-less designs: Nubia Z11 vs Xiaomi Mi Mix

We take a look at the new Nubia Z11 from a design perspective, comparing it to Xiaomi's Mi Mix.

The Nubia Z11 from ZTE has the specs to be a flagship, but it costs Rs. 29,999. However, the smartphone is not just about power. It is among the few bezel-less smartphones out there, and can easily be considered one of the best looking smartphones of 2016. 

But, we've already seen one bezel-less device this year, and that one impressed us. So, it's worth comparing this to the Xiaomi Mi Mix. Xiaomi claims the Mi Mix has about 91% screen to body ratio, which is the best you can get on a smartphone today. In comparison, the Nubia Z11 has about 75% screen-to-body ratio, which is in the Samsung Galaxy S7 Edge territory.

Both phones are meticulously crafted, but there is a huge difference in the material used. The Nubia Z11 is made out of metal and has a matte-ish back, making it less slippery. Whereas, the Mi Mix uses a ceramic enclosure, which is slippery and seems fragile. Also, the Z11 does not attract as many fingerprints as the Mi Mix. 

The biggest problem with going bezel-less are the top and bottom bars, which house most of the sensors, earpiece and the front facing camera. Xiaomi has put the front camera on the bottom bezel, while the proximity sensor and earpiece lie behind the display. On the other hand, the Nubia Z11 has both the top and bottom bezels, but looks as beautiful as the Mix. Now, some may argue that the Mix looks better, but we are also taking into account day-to-day use cases.

As far as being edgeless goes, you can still see a really slim bezel along the Mi Mix, while the Nubia's 2.5D curved glass covering, hides the bezel more effectively. It is worth noting that a 100% bezel-less display is not yet possible. Nubia has done a very good job in making the phone narrow, which adds to the ergonomics and makes the phone well suited to single-handed usage.

This bezel less experience makes the screen feel more spacious, especially while shooting images. While taking selfies, the phone basically feels like a mirror.

Overall, we think, the Nubia Z11 has nailed it in terms of design, but at the asking price of 30K, it is going up against the OnePlus 3T.
